This as a Contract Contingent or Contract W-2 (IRS-1099) Position and ProSidian reserves the right to convert to a Full-Time ProSidian employed W-2 Position.JOB OVERVIEWProvide services and support as a Regional Cultural Resources Identification Field Guides (Graphic Designer ) in the Agriculture, Forestry, Fishing, And Hunting Industry Sector focussing on Environmental Services Solutions for clients such as United States Department of Agriculture (USDA) | The Farm Production and Conservation Business Center (FPAC) – Environmental Activities Division (ENV) Generally Located In CONUS - Charlotte, NC and across the CONUS Region.RESPONSIBILITIES AND DUTIES - Graphic Designer | Cultural Resources Field Guides [FPAC013018]The Graphic Designer is responsible for the visual design and layout of the field guides, ensuring that they are user-friendly and visually appealing. This role includes creating high-quality images, diagrams, and charts that help users identify cultural resources in the field. The designer also ensures that the guides adhere to USDA's branding and design standards, contributing to their overall effectiveness as a field resource.. Graphic designers, also referred to as graphic artists or communication designers, combine art and technology to communicate ideas through images and the layout of websites and printed pages.
